Although Manors Station does not boast an extensive array of modern facilities, it covers the basics tailored for urban commuters. There isn't a ticket office, yet you'll find ticket machines ready to serve your purchasing and collection needs. These machines are accessible for all, featuring an induction loop for hearing-impaired travelers as well. If you opt for a smartcard journey, there are smartcard validators available. However, you won't find any staffed assistance or customer information desk, so keep the helpline (0800 200 6060) handy for any urgent queries.
Travelers seeking comfort must note the absence of basic amenities. There are no waiting rooms, toilets, food, or shopping outlets at the station. Nonetheless, the station is safeguarded with CCTV coverage and offers bike storage facilities with options like stands and lockers.
Manors Station is a Category C station, which implies it lacks step-free access, making it challenging for travelers with mobility impairments. The only access to platforms is through a footbridge, and there are no tactile pavings available. If you require any assistance, conductors are available to help you as you wait on the platform. Bournville train station is well-equipped to cater to the needs of its passengers. The ticket office is operational from early morning through late evening, making it easy to purchase tickets or resolve queries. There's also an accessible ticket machine available for those who prefer the convenience of buying tickets independently. Whether you're picking up a ticket bought online or getting assistance from the friendly station staff, the station ensures a smooth experience for everyone. Moreover, with CCTV surveillance, travelers can feel safe and secure while they wait for their train.
The station offers several accessibility features, including step-free access, although some areas may have steep ramps. Recognized under the Secure Station Scheme, Bournville station maintains a commitment to safety and accessibility. Assistance is readily available during specified hours, ensuring that everyone can travel with confidence. However, it's important to note that facilities such as waiting rooms, refreshment options, and ATMs are not available on-site, so planning ahead for these needs is advisable.
Located conveniently near major bus stops, Bournville train station offers rail replacement services for certain routes. For those who need a taxi, local companies like Express, TOA, and BBs provide a reliable service. Detailed bus information and printable guidance for continued trips can be accessed online, ensuring a hassle-free transition to other local modes of transport. While you won't find bicycle hire facilities at the station, there are stands available for those who prefer to cycle.
